#b2aa55 Conversion Table

HEX Triplet B2, AA, 55
RGB Decimal 178, 170, 85
RGB Octal 262, 252, 125
RGB Percent 69.8%, 66.7%, 33.3%
RGB Binary 10110010, 10101010, 1010101
CMY 0.302, 0.333, 0.667
CMYK 0, 4, 52, 30

Color spaces of #B2AA55 Husk - RGB(178, 170, 85)

HSV (or HSB) 55°, 52°, 70°
HSL 55°, 38°, 52°
Web Safe #999966
XYZ 34.375, 38.870, 14.285
CIE-Lab 68.657, -8.667, 44.334
xyY 0.393, 0.444, 38.870
Decimal 11709013
